A fruit seller had some apples. He sold 40% of he apples and still has 420 apples left. How many apples did he have initially?
A
588
B
600
C
672
D
700
Correct Answer: 700
Apples remain unsold = ( 100 - 40) = 60% 60% = 420 apples 1 % = 420/60 apples 100% = ( 420×100)/60 apples = 700 apples He hand 700 apples initially.
